matic

Matic Network, now renamed Polygon, is an Ethereum scaling solution aimed at improving Ethereum's performance by providing scalable, low-cost transactions. Polygon utilizes sidechain technology and the Plasma framework to support fast, low-fee transaction processing while maintaining interoperability with the Ethereum mainnet. Its core features include support for multi-chain architecture, compatibility with the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M), and providing developer-friendly SDKs to help developers build high-performance decentralized applications (DApps). As the "Internet of Blockchains" for Ethereum, Polygon has significant influence in the decentralized finance (DeFi) and NFT sectors.

hot_img OpenAI's internal model has been revealed to autonomously solve mathematical problems and bypass the sandbox, with internal testing exceeding two months

According to external disclosure information, OpenAI has been internally running an unreleased model. This model, without the aid of tools like Lean, solves the unit distance problem with a 48% probability through a single autonomous inference and can independently find a counterexample to the Jacobian conjecture based on a single prompt. In security testing, this model has bypassed the sandbox environment and submitted results that should have been released internally to GitHub in the form of a Pull Request, and it has evaded detection by splitting authentication tokens. Relevant code records show that OpenAI began benchmarking this model no later than May 9, and its internal availability has exceeded 2.5 months.Previously, OpenAI and Hugging Face jointly disclosed that last week this model breached Hugging Face's production infrastructure during a network capability assessment. The model gained internet access through a zero-day vulnerability and obtained testing solutions by stealing credentials and exploiting remote code execution paths. OpenAI stated that this incident indicates the network attack capabilities of advanced models have been effective in real-world scenarios, and they are collaborating with Hugging Face to investigate and patch the vulnerabilities. Currently, OpenAI has not publicly commented on this matter.

The Supreme Procuratorate issued a document: Systematically breaking through the threefold dilemma of using virtual currency for money laundering regulation in criminal law

According to a report by the Procuratorial Daily, researchers from the People's Procuratorate of Yuhu District, Xiangtan City, Hunan Province, and the Law School of Xiangtan University have jointly written an article proposing a systematic response plan to the regulatory dilemmas of money laundering crimes using virtual currency. The article points out that current judicial practice faces three major dilemmas: first, Article 191 of the Criminal Law limits money laundering crimes to seven types of upstream crimes, resulting in many cases being treated as "concealment crimes"; second, methods such as mixers, privacy coins, and cross-chain transfers lead to fragmented evidence chains, making traditional investigative methods difficult to penetrate; third, conflicts in the legal attributes of virtual currency, a vacuum in procedural rules, and barriers to cross-border cooperation make it difficult to recover assets.In response, the article suggests promoting "dual investigations for one case," establishing the principle of self-authentication of blockchain data, constructing a tiered standard of proof, and establishing a national-level custody and disposal platform for involved virtual currencies, while actively promoting the signing of special agreements for international criminal justice assistance in virtual currency crimes.

Gate Pay for AI Agent has completed its upgrade, further connecting the automatic payment and execution chain for AI Agents

Gate announced the completion of a new round of product upgrades for Gate Pay for AI Agent and the launch of multiple new features, further enhancing the payment and automatic execution capabilities in AI Agent scenarios. This upgrade focuses on core capabilities such as service discovery, automatic payment, pay-per-use billing, high-frequency micro-payments, multi-wallet collaboration, and automatic settlement, further integrating the payment mechanism into the AI workflow.The upgrade emphasizes enhancing the service discovery and automatic payment capabilities of Gate Pay for AI Agent. Within the scope of user authorization, AI can automatically complete payments, signatures, and result retrieval based on payment requirements during the service invocation process, reducing the need for frequent user intervention and allowing complex tasks to be completed continuously within a unified process. At the same time, Gate Pay for AI Agent supports aggregated payments and automatic settlements for high-frequency, small-value calls, thereby reducing payment overhead and improving overall execution continuity, significantly enhancing execution efficiency and reducing transaction friction.In the future, Gate will continue to promote the capability development of Gate Pay for AI Agent in the directions of automated payments, on-chain settlements, and AI service collaboration, further connecting AI Agents, digital assets, and real commercial scenarios, providing more open and efficient infrastructure support for the next generation of AI-native economy.
